    Checked out this happening sports bar in Alsip. Deuces is…read moreone of the better bars around here. It doesn't take a lot of effort to be that it seems. Has pretty good happy hours that are cheap. There's also better than expected food at okay prices. Before coming here it looked like it was busy. It's often a good sign. There's plenty of TVs for watching games or whatever. Has plenty of seats at the bar. There's also quite a few tables. Bigger than expected. It's about $6 for cocktails at happy hour. There's better prices in the food though. A lot of cheaper items. It's $10 for the Jumbo Pretzel at happy hour, and we got one of these. Big enough for a few people to be honest. The rest of the menu has burgers and chicken sandwiches. Also has a weekend brunch. There's also Mexican food like fajitas and tacos. Certainly a lot on the menu. They unsurprisingly are slow it seems. For sure it's better than it looks. It's best to go weekdays for the cheaper prices. The menu has a lot of pretty okay things.

    I went here to try another option in one of my favorite pizza zones. I was a little scared to…read moredeviate from my normal, but ended pleasantly surprised. Overall, the location is much nicer in the inside then I expected from the exterior. I was greeted by the owner Robbie when I got in, and we quickly got into a conversation after I told him it was my first time here. He seemed very knowledgeable about pizza and was even complimentary of the other places I have tried. My wife and I ended up trying some buffalo wings as an appetizer, and a thin crust pizza to go along with it. The wings were your standard wings for the most part, but they were hot and the meat was cooked correctly (sometimes a problem at some places), overall good for a pizza place. But the pizza that was the star of the show. It was a top pizza for sure, right amount of crust, sauce and cheese. A really tasty pizza. I originally asked for it well done (sometimes places under cook their pizzas and the cheese is barely melted). The owner joked to try it their standard way first, and he was right, if I got it well done it would have been overcooked, lol. I definitely liked this place better than the overly popular spot "across the street" (V&N). It is a top pizza and I cannot wait to come back again!
